Key Differences

In short — Core i7-6800K outperforms the cheaper Pentium G645 on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ing Pentium G645 is a better bang for your buck. The better performing Core i7-6800K is 1367 days newer than the cheaper Pentium G645.

Advantages of Intel Pentium G645

  • Up to 92% cheaper than Core i7-6800K - €10.0 vs €127.21
  • Up to 91% better value when playing Rust than Core i7-6800K - €0.06 vs €0.68 per FPS
  • Consumes up to 54% less energy than Intel Core i7-6800K - 65 vs 140 Watts
  • Works without a dedicated GPU, while Intel Core i7-6800K doesn't have integrated graphics

Advantages of Intel Core i7-6800K

  • Performs up to 21% better in Rust than Pentium G645 - 187 vs 155 FPS
  •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Pentium G645 - 12 vs 2 threads
